admin管理员组文章数量:1540781
2024年3月23日发(作者:)
java中引用kotlin类型的aar
Java中引用Kotlin类型的AAR
在Java开发中,我们经常会使用外部库来扩展我们的功能。Android开
发中,常用的一种外部库格式就是Android Archive(AAR),它是一种
包含资源和代码的二进制格式。而Kotlin作为一种现代化的静态类型编程
语言,越来越受到开发者的青睐。那么,在Java中引用Kotlin类型的AAR
有哪些具体步骤呢?下面将一步一步回答这个问题。
第一步:创建Kotlin库
首先,我们需要创建一个Kotlin库,将其打包为一个AAR文件。这个库
可以包含Kotlin代码和资源文件,也可以包含纯Java代码。在Android
Studio中,我们可以通过以下步骤来创建一个Kotlin库:
1. 打开Android Studio并创建一个新的项目。
2. 在项目窗口中,右键点击项目根目录,选择“New”-> “Module”。
3. 在弹出的对话框中,选择“Kotlin Library”。
4. 填写库的名称和其他相关信息,然后点击“Finish”按钮。
现在,我们就创建了一个Kotlin库,并且Android Studio会自动帮我们
配置好一些相关的设置。
第二步:构建库并生成AAR文件
在创建好Kotlin库之后,我们需要进行库的构建,并且生成AAR文件,
以便其他Java项目可以引用。我们可以按照以下步骤进行操作:
1. 在Android Studio的工具栏中,点击“Build”-> “Make Project”。
这将会构建Kotlin库并生成相关的编译输出文件。
2. 在项目窗口中,找到构建输出文件。通常情况下,它们位于库模块的
“build/outputs/aar/”目录下。在这个目录下,你会发现一个名为
“”的文件,这就是我们所需要的AAR文件。
第三步:在Java项目中引用Kotlin类型的AAR
在Java项目中引用Kotlin类型的AAR文件与普通的AAR文件引用方式
类似。下面是具体的步骤:
1. 将生成的AAR文件复制到Java项目的“libs”目录下。如果“libs”
目录不存在,可以手动创建一个。
2. 在你的Java项目的“”文件中,添加以下代码:
groovy
repositories {
flatDir {
dirs 'libs'
}
}
dependencies {
implementation(name: 'xxx', ext: 'aar')
implementation
":kotlin-stdlib-jdk7:kotlin_version"
}
这段代码中,`xxx`应该替换为实际的AAR文件名字(不包含文件扩展名)。
而`kotlin_version`是一个变量,表示你使用的Kotlin版本。它可以根据
你的实际情况进行修改。
3. 点击Android Studio的工具栏中的“Sync Project with Gradle Files”
按钮,以确保项目的依赖关系得到更新。
至此,你已经成功地在Java项目中引用了Kotlin类型的AAR文件。
总结:
Java是一种非常流行的编程语言,而Kotlin作为一种现代化的静态类型
编程语言,在Android开发中也得到了广泛的应用。在Java项目中引用
Kotlin类型的AAR文件,可以帮助我们充分利用Kotlin的特性和功能,
为我们的项目带来更大的灵活性和可扩展性。希望通过本文的介绍,能够
帮助读者更好地理解并实践这个过程。
版权声明:本文标题:java中引用kotlin类型的aar 内容由热心网友自发贡献,该文观点仅代表作者本人, 转载请联系作者并注明出处:https://m.elefans.com/dianzi/1711130402a301283.html, 本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,一经查实,本站将立刻删除。
发表评论